Locating Specialist Disability Accommodation Victoria: Your Perfect Home

Specialist Disability Accommodation (SDA) in Victoria offers a wide range of customizable housing solutions designed to meet the unique needs of individuals with disabilities. Whether you require support with daily living activities, mobility assistance, or sensory sensitivities, SDA properties can provide the perfect environment for an independent and fulfilling lifestyle.

With a variety of property types available, including standalone homes, apartments, and shared living spaces, people can choose the accommodation that best suits their preferences and requirements. SDA providers in Victoria are committed to creating welcoming and inclusive communities where residents feel supported and empowered.
